New Delhi, Aug 16 (NationPress) The much-anticipated second edition of the Women’s Delhi Premier League is poised to electrify the Arun Jaitley Stadium from August 17 to 24. Four formidable teams - South Delhi Superstarz, North Delhi Strikers, East Delhi Riders, and Central Delhi Queens - will engage in a fierce round-robin format over the span of a week.

The tournament will commence with an explosive encounter featuring the defending champions, North Delhi Strikers, going head-to-head against last year’s runners-up, South Delhi Superstarz, promising an exhilarating kickoff to the series.

The leading two teams from the league stage will vie for the championship in the grand finale scheduled for August 24.
